Professor Sigurd O. Stefansson (Januar, 2015 ISI statistic 146, H-index 38) har lang forskningserfaring innen vekst og utvikling hos fisk, reproduksjon og tilpasning til miljøet, både i laksefisk og marine arter, med bruk av en rekke metoder. Sentralt i Stefanssons forskning er laksens smoltifiseringsprosess, og forskningen omfatter både grunnleggende studier og samarbeid med havbruksnæringen. Forskningstemaene omfatter miljømessig, genetisk og hormonelle kontrollen av smoltifiseringen, og grunnleggende mekanismer for tilpasning til sjøvann.
